Transaction 7de286653238a52dafc1f582be66be5955ea31956320ab2e01de6ab2b6a53288
1 Input
1 Output
-
7de286653238a52dafc1f582be66be5955ea31956320ab2e01de6ab2b6a53288:0
- value
- 287430
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b2132e03fa540985ae2d6924b39e4d1243ca5e0e OP_EQUAL
- address
- 3HvbBKcuhDr4FAZ9uaStGfVoiVucJhGAxU